With increasing digitalization and the intensive use of social media, more and more adolescents spend a large part of their time online. Alongside the many opportunities for communication and personal development, the risk of negative phenomena is also growing, particularly cyberbullying — systematic psychological violence, harassment, and humiliation in the digital space.

Cyberbullying can manifest in the form of insulting messages, the spread of rumors, public shaming, or exclusion from digital communities. These forms of violence often have significant effects on the emotional well-being of adolescents, their self-esteem, and their social behavior, and in some cases can lead to long-term psychological consequences.

It is crucial that children and adolescents are not left alone in such situations. Parents, educational institutions, and professionals play a central role in recognizing problems at an early stage and providing targeted support. Open dialogue and a trusting environment are essential prerequisites for the prevention and effective handling of cyberbullying.
